During his career, Bob was an active member of the American Institute of Mining, Metallurgy and Petroleum Engineers (AIME) serving on the Board of Directors for five years and as president of the Metallurgical Society (TMS) in 1977. He was elected to the Grade of Fellow, and he also received the James Douglas Gold Medal for Distinguished Achievement in Nonferrous Metalurgy.
Bob and his first wife, Elizabeth Dean Best, were the parents of Amy Louise Lund Storer. Bob later remarried June Anderson; they were the parents of Michael Robert Lund, Susan Margaret Boyd Collins, and Stephen Douglas Lund.
Among Bob's various interests were his service to Valley Presbyterian Church, Green Valley Hiking Club and his membership in the GVR Lapidary Club.
